Exclusive private tour of Perugia
The capital of Umbria, Perugia is located on the hills of the right bank of the Tiber. Starting in Piazza IV Novembre, which is the historic center of the city, you will find the Cathedral of San Lorenzo. The tour then continues when walking through the various medieval streets and observed the ramparts of Rocca Paolina, which displayed the power of Pope Paul III.
The continuation of the tour is headed to the Maggiore fountain, which was built in 1278. Our guide will introduce you to the history of the craftsmen and their role, which a Latin inscription of the fountain is imprinted. Consisting of multiple iconographies, there are 50 bas-reliefs and 24 statues.
We will be making the next stop along our tour to the Palazzo dei Priori, which is the seat of the city government in the Middle Ages. This Gothic building will be explored, and when entering, the griffin and lion will be noticed in its entrance.

Spello, Roman mosaics and Renaissance masterpieces – Private Tour
Spello, known as one of the most beautiful town in Italy thanks to its wonderful medieval buildings made of pink limestone and colorful flowers, dominates the amazing Umbrian Valley from the slopes of Mount Subasio.
Particularly beautiful are the remains of the Ancient Roman city, called “Splendidissima Colonia Julia” (“Most Beautiful Julia Colony”) by Emperor Augustus: imposing walls, majestic city gates and, above all, the Villa of Mosaics, one of the most important archaeological discoveries of the last 20 years.
You will visit a wonderful Roman villa, that takes its name from the splendid colorful mosaics that refer to the beautiful Umbrian countryside, depicting wild birds and grape harvest, but also to exotic and fantastic animals, such as panthers and sea monsters.
Entering the city through the Roman Porta Consolare (Consular Gate), you will enjoy the fascinating alleys of the medieval Spello and its wonderful churches.
In the Church of Sant’Andrea Apostolo you will admire a sixteenth-century masterpiece painted by Pinturicchio, one of the greatest artists of the time, nicknamed “the Little Painter”.
This notorious Umbrian artist is also the author of the frescoes of the Baglioni Chapel in the Collegiate Church of Santa Maria Maggiore: here you will also admire a splendid floor made of Deruta ceramics and the famous self-portrait of Pinturicchio, discovering all the details hidden in his masterpieces!
Finally, enjoy the spectacular Porta Venere, built in Roman times but flanked in the Middle Ages by the mighty Towers of Properzio, and the breathtaking view of the Umbrian Valley!

Montefalco, Middle Ages & Wine – Artistic and Enogastronomic Tour
Montefalco, home of the famous Montefalco and Sagrantino wines, is called “Umbrian Balcony” because of its spectacular position on a hill overlooking the wonderful Umbrian Valley, but it is also famous for its history and artistic wonders!
Walking along the beautifully preserved medieval walls, you will reach the fascinating church of Sant’Agostino, decorated by the famous Gothic painter Ambrogio Lorenzetti.
Piazza del Comune, the main square of Montefalco, is located at the top of the hill and is surrounded by amazing palaces built in the Middle Ages.
You will then visit the wonderful church-museum of Saint Francis, where you will admire important frescoes by Benozzo Gozzoli, depicting the Stories of the life of Saint Francis, and by Perugino, Raphael’s master, who painted here a beautiful Nativity Scene.
